Abstract

The invention discloses a glass reinforced plastic storage tank internally provided with CNG cylinders, and belongs to the field of gas low-pressure storage and short-distance conveying. The glass reinforced plastic storage tank is composed of a glass reinforced plastic storage tank body (1), the CNG cylinders (2), fixing supports (3), a CNG cylinder conveying pipe (4), a glass reinforced plastic storage tank conveying pipe and controller (5), a glass reinforced plastic storage tank top protecting facility (6) and the like and is shown in the abstract figure. The glass reinforced plastic storage tank internally provided with the CNG cylinders mainly meets the requirements of gas low-pressure storage and short-distance conveying, that is, 1, the glass reinforced plastic storage tank structure internally provided with the CNG cylinders is formed by the internally arranged CNG cylinders, the fixing supports, the CNG cylinder conveying pipe, the glass reinforced plastic storage tank conveying pipe and controller and the glass reinforced plastic storage tank top protecting facility; and 2, a small gas supply system is formed by the glass reinforced plastic storage tank internally provided with the CNG cylinders, an external pipeline and gas users, and the multiple systems can form a regional gas supply. The glass reinforced plastic storage tank internally provided with the CNG cylinders meets the requirement of the gas users, namely the small gas supply systems during production of biomass natural gas.
